The diagram shows a trapezium inscribed in a semi-circle. If O is the mid-point of WZ and |WX| = |XY| = |YZ|, calculate the value of m

  • A 90\(^o\)
  • B 60\(^o\)
  • C 45\(^o\)
  • D 30\(^o\)

The correct answer is B. 60\(^o\)

In the diagram, < WOZ = 180\(^o\) (angle on a straight line)

< WOX = < XOY = < YOZ

(|WX| = |XY| = |YZ|)

\(\frac{180^o}{3}\) = 60\(^o\)

= 60\(^o\)

M + m =2m (base angles of isosceles \(\bigtriangleup\), |OY| and |OZ| are radii)

< YOZ + 2m (base angles of a \(\bigtriangleup\))

60\(^o\) + 2m = 180\(^o\) (sum of a \(\bigtriangleup\))

60\(^o\) + 2m = 180\(^o\)

2m = 180\(^o\) - 60\(^o\)

2m = 120\(^o\)

m = \(\frac{120^o}{2}\)

= 60\(^o\)
